Grasping The Rinjani Reservation Guidelines
To guarantee a sustainable tourism and limit the consequence on the delicate landscape of Mount Rinjani, a strict reservation policy is now in place. Before, unrestricted access led to excessive numbers and harm of the pristine beauty. Now, all climbers are obligated to obtain a permit ahead of embarking on their ascent. This process involves registering through officially licensed tour operators or via the official Mount Rinjani platform, typically requiring advance booking, especially during peak season. Additionally, there are daily visitor limits in place to preserve the quality of the mountain and surrounding areas. Failing to adhere to this reservation framework can result in fees and refusal of access to the park. Remember to confirm the most updated information on the official website as policies are subject to alteration.

Arranging Mount Rinjani Booking Policies
To guarantee your climb to Mount Rinjani, understanding the applicable reservation procedures is absolutely important. Until recently, independent groups could directly obtain permits, but such system has shifted . Now, all climbers *must* book their experience through licensed tour operators. Such operators handle the vital permit procurement and ensure respect with park rules . Neglecting to book through an approved operator can lead to rejection at the park entrance and a postponed opportunity to witness the grandeur of Rinjani. This is check the official website or speak with a reputable tour agency for the most and up-to-date information regarding accessible permits and related costs. Additionally , permits are often restricted , especially during peak periods, so early booking is highly recommended.
